Key Advantages

Both handcrafted and machine-made wallets can be high quality, but they tend to emphasize different priorities. Handcrafted production often focuses on control at each stage, while machine-made production often focuses on repeatability and throughput. Understanding those priorities helps you interpret what you are seeing when you compare wallets side by side.

Handcrafted advantages: attention to construction details

  • Better oversight of fit and finishing: Skilled makers can correct irregularities during cutting, stitching, and edge work, which can lead to smoother folding behavior.

  • More intentional edge finishing: Many handcrafted wallets place extra emphasis on edges to reduce roughness and slow the breakdown that occurs with daily friction.

  • Stitch choices aligned with expected stress: Handcrafting often allows precise selection of thread weight and stitch spacing to match where the wallet flexes most.

  • Greater repairability: When construction is designed for longevity, it can be easier to maintain. Repair may include re-stitching, edge touch-ups, or replacing worn hardware where appropriate.

Machine-made advantages: repeatability and predictable performance

  • Consistent patterning: Machine production can keep dimensions steady across units, which helps when you want a reliable wallet profile.

  • Uniform stitching execution: Automated processes can produce consistent stitch spacing and tension, reducing the likelihood of variation.

  • Scalable quality control: Factories can apply standardized checks at each stage, which may improve baseline reliability.

  • Efficient production: Machine-made workflows can make higher quality materials more accessible at certain price points, depending on the brand strategy.

Where both methods can excel: material quality and design choices

Production method is only one variable. Wallet longevity depends heavily on material selection and design decisions such as seam placement, fold-line engineering, pocket geometry, and how the wallet manages stress during everyday use. A well-designed machine-made wallet can outperform a poorly designed handcrafted one, and a carefully made handcrafted wallet can still fail if the leather thickness or stitch strategy is inappropriate for the intended carry load.

Quick Tips

When comparing wallets, you can evaluate build quality quickly without needing technical training. The following checklist focuses on signals that consistently correlate with durability and satisfaction.

  • Inspect stitching coverage and evenness: Look for clean thread lines, consistent spacing, and no loose ends. Pay special attention to the areas that bend most often.

  • Check edge finishing: Smooth edges usually indicate more careful finishing work. Rough or sharply cut edges often feel worse and may degrade faster under repeated friction.

  • Examine hardware behavior: Test snaps, clasps, and card-slot tension by gently opening and closing. The goal is steady movement, not tightness that feels like it will fail.

  • Assess leather thickness and flexibility: A wallet should remain flexible enough to fold comfortably while still providing structure. If it collapses or cracks easily, the material selection is likely mismatched.

  • Evaluate pocket geometry: Overly tight pockets can stress seams when you insert or remove cards frequently. Balanced pocket size supports long-term seam integrity.

  • Consider expected repair options: If you prefer a wallet that can be maintained over time, prioritize brands that support repair or choose construction that appears re-workable.

Q and A Section

Is a handcrafted wallet always more durable than a machine-made wallet?

Not necessarily. Handcrafted production can improve finishing quality and allow refined decisions at each step, but durability also depends on material selection, stitch strategy, and design placement of stress points. A machine-made wallet with strong leather, appropriate seam placement, and consistent stitching can last a long time. The most reliable indicator is inspection of build details rather than the label alone.

What should I look for to confirm stitch quality?

Look for consistent stitch spacing, no visible looseness at stitch ends, and smooth seam alignment along the fold line. Pay attention to how the seams behave when the wallet flexes gently. If the seam looks shallow, uneven, or already strained when new, it is a sign that the construction may not match real-world stress. High-quality wallets also tend to have thread that stays tight without fraying.

Do edge finishing and surface feel affect long-term performance?

Yes. Edge finishing influences friction with clothing and how the wallet tolerates repeated bending. Well-finished edges often feel smoother and degrade more slowly because the protective surface is applied with care. Rough edges can abrade over time, making wear more noticeable and potentially accelerating breakdown at the boundaries where flex and friction concentrate.

Which production method is better for someone who carries many cards daily?

In high-card scenarios, the key factor is how pocket geometry manages expansion and how seams handle repeated insertion and removal. A wallet that fits your card count without forcing tight compression on the seams is likely to perform better regardless of production method. If you prioritize re-stitching or long-term maintenance, handcrafted construction may offer advantages, while machine-made consistency can also provide predictable structure.

What is the most practical way to choose between two similar wallets?

Compare them using the same checklist: stitching, edge finishing, leather flexibility, pocket shape, and hardware behavior. Then test the feel of bending at the fold line and confirm that card access does not require excessive force. If one wallet looks more refined in finishing and appears structurally aligned with stress points, it is a stronger long-term candidate. Price can be a signal, but it should not replace direct inspection of quality cues.
